Baymont By Wyndham Branson Thousand Hills
36.635212, -93.264464Overview
The 2-star Baymont By Wyndham Branson Thousand Hills hotel is located 25 km from Branson airport and offers a swimming pool as well as a fitness suite. Nestled in mountains and lakes, this pet-friendly hotel is approximately a 25-minute walk from the large White Water.
Location
The midscale accommodation has a perfect setting approximately a 25-minute walk from Titanic Museum, while natural sights like The Track Family Fun Parks are around 25 minutes' walk away. The nearby entertainment attractions are Andy Williams Moon River Theater (800 metres) and Dick Clark's American Bandstand Theater (2.3 km). No matter the religion, travellers prefer to visit Our Lady of the Lake Catholic Church, a popular place of worship located at a distance of 2.5 km from this Branson hotel.
Rooms
Baymont By Wyndham Branson Thousand Hills hotel features 62 rooms equipped with a TV with satellite channels as well as tea and coffee making equipment. They are outfitted with spacious decor.
Eat & Drink
Guests will enjoy American dishes at Subway, which is a walk from this Branson property.
Leisure & Business
The hotel offers a seasonal outdoor swimming pool and a sundeck for an additional fee so you could have extra comfort during your stay. A day of pampering at the Baymont By Wyndham Branson Thousand Hills can include a Jacuzzi and an outdoor swimming pool. There is a business centre available for corporate travellers.
